Claude Fails to Recreate Classic Thrust Physics and Gameplay
July 10, 2026
Attempts to use Claude to recreate the 1986 game Thrust resulted in unplayable code that failed to capture the specific momentum and gravity physics of the original. The project highlights current limitations in LLMs when generating complex, physics-driven game engines from scratch.
